https://reporter.zp.ua

Мартін Фаулер

# ,

Редактор: Михайло Мельник

Ви можете поставити запитання спеціалісту!

Мартін Фаулер: архітектор програмного забезпечення, письменник і тренер

Хто такий Мартін Фаулер?

Мартін Фаулер — британський інженер-програміст, лектор з розробки програмного забезпечення, автор багатьох книг і статей про архітектуру програмного забезпечення, об’єктно-орієнтований аналіз і розробку, мову UML, екстремальне програмування, рефакторинг і предметно-орієнтовані мови програмування.

Фаулер народився в 1963 році в Лондоні. Він отримав ступінь бакалавра комп’ютерних наук в Університеті Кембриджа в 1985 році. Після закінчення університету він працював у кількох ІТ-компаніях, зокрема в IBM і ThoughtWorks.

У 1996 році Фаулер опублікував свою першу книгу “Об’єктно-орієнтоване аналізування та дизайн з використанням UML”. Книга стала бестселером і була перекладена на кілька мов.

У 1999 році Фаулер став одним із засновників Agile Alliance — організації, яка займається просуванням методологій гнучкої розробки програмного забезпечення.

Фаулер є одним із найбільш авторитетних експертів у галузі розробки програмного забезпечення. Він регулярно виступає на конференціях і семінарах, публікує статті в журналах і блогах.

Внесок Мартіна Фаулера в галузь розробки програмного забезпечення

Мартін Фаулер зробив значний внесок у галузь розробки програмного забезпечення. Його книги і статті допомогли тисячам програмістів підвищити свою кваліфікацію.

Фаулер також є одним із розробників методології екстремального програмування (XP). XP — це методологія гнучкої розробки програмного забезпечення, яка була розроблена на початку 1990-х років. XP робить акцент на спілкуванні, простоті та зворотній зв’язку.

Є питання? Запитай в чаті зі штучним інтелектом!

Фаулер також є одним із авторів маніфесту Agile. Маніфест Agile — це документ, який був опублікований в 2001 році і підписаний 17 авторитетними експертами в галузі розробки програмного забезпечення. Маніфест Agile містить 12 принципів, які повинні дотримуватися всі команди, які використовують методології гнучкої розробки.

Книги Мартіна Фаулера

Мартін Фаулер є автором кількох книг про розробку програмного забезпечення. Його книги були перекладені на кілька мов і є бестселерами.

Найвідоміші книги Мартіна Фаулера:

  • Об’єктно-орієнтоване аналізування та дизайн з використанням UML (1996)
  • Моделювання предметної області (2003)
  • Рефакторинг: покращення існуючого коду (2004)
  • Архітектура програмного забезпечення (2003)
  • Шаблони корпоративних додатків (2002)

Блог Мартіна Фаулера

Мартін Фаулер веде блог, в якому він пише про різні аспекти розробки програмного забезпечення. Блог Фаулера є одним із найпопулярніших блогів про програмування.

У своєму блозі Фаулер часто пише про нові технології, методології і тренди в галузі розробки програмного забезпечення. Він також ділиться своїми думками щодо різних книг, статей і конференцій.

Висновок

Мартін Фаулер є одним із найбільш авторитетних експертів у галузі розробки програмного забезпечення. Його книги, статті і блог допомогли тисячам програмістів підвищити свою кваліфікацію і стати більш ефективними.

Фаулер є одним із розробників методології екстремального програмування (XP) і одним із авторів маніфесту Agile. Його книги і статті були перекладені на кілька мов і є бестселерами.

Запитання, що часто задаються

  1. Хто такий Мартін Фаулер?
  2. Який внесок Мартін Фаулер зробив у галузь розробки програмного забезпечення?
  3. Які книги написав Мартін Фаулер?
  4. Який блог веде Мартін Фаулер?
  5. Чому Мартін Фаулер є таким авторитетним експертом у галузі розробки програмного забезпечення?

У вас є запитання чи ви хочете поділитися своєю думкою? Тоді запрошуємо написати їх в коментарях!

У вас є запитання до змісту чи автора статті?
НАПИСАТИ

Залишити коментар

Опубліковано на 28 12 2023. Поданий під Вікі. Ви можете слідкувати за будь-якими відповідями через RSS 2.0. Ви можете подивитись до кінця і залишити відповідь.

ХОЧЕТЕ СТАТИ АВТОРОМ?

Запропонуйте свої послуги за цим посиланням.

Останні новини

Контакти :: Редакція
Використання будь-яких матеріалів, розміщених на сайті, дозволяється за умови посилання на Reporter.zp.ua.
Редакція не несе відповідальності за матеріали, розміщені користувачами та які помічені "реклама".